Output fb632b79a212ae06971416a7f40d77d18a0ad329188bc587a7f77c3c4369e705:22

value
10708992
script pubkey
OP_0 OP_PUSHBYTES_20 8b38d3f1768dff5fb21a74854810e19362221ef7
address
bc1q3vud8utk3hl4lvs6wjz5sy8pjd3zy8hhlw9uee
transaction
fb632b79a212ae06971416a7f40d77d18a0ad329188bc587a7f77c3c4369e705